Maintenance and Upgrades

The San Antonio Public Works department completed the biennial River Walk draining and maintenance project ahead of schedule on January 18, 2024. This maintenance focused on the main channel from East Josephine Street to East Nueva Street and from S. Alamo Street to Lone Star Blvd, resulting in the removal of 46.58 tons of sediment and debris. This cleanup not only enhances the river’s condition and appearance but also promotes a healthier ecosystem, crucial for local wildlife and enhancing visitors’ experiences.

New Business Openings

The River Walk is also welcoming fresh entrepreneurial ventures. In November 2025, a new retro-themed basement bar named Know Knew Friends opened beneath the McDonald’s on Commerce Street. This vibrant venue embraces a disco-era ambiance with velvet couches and mirrored decor, appealing to a generation that loves nostalgia. The cocktail menu features unique offerings like the “Disco AF,” showcasing creative chances local businesses are taking to attract visitors. Community Engagement

Active community involvement remains a cornerstone of the River Walk’s ongoing development. The City of San Antonio and the Office of Historic Preservation are currently seeking public input to shape the future of the River Walk. A digital survey is available online until January 31, 2025, empowering residents and visitors to provide feedback on desired improvements. Background

Owned by the city and maintained by the Center City Development & Operations, the San Antonio River Walk stands as a premier tourist attraction. Maintenance is scheduled bi-annually, typically for ten days in January, to improve water quality and ensure the structural integrity of the main river channel, river loop, and extension areas.
